Applications and Industries

Para Toluidine is a critical intermediate in the synthesis of dyes, pigments, pesticides, and pharmaceuticals. Its widespread utility across chemical manufacturing makes it valuable to industries such as textiles, agriculture, and pharmaceuticals, both as a reactant and building block for complex compounds.


Handling and Storage Recommendations

Para Toluidine should be stored in tightly closed containers within cool, dry, and well-ventilated spaces. Because it is toxic and combustible, appropriate safety practices, including using personal protective equipment, are necessary during handling to prevent exposure through inhalation, ingestion, or skin contact.

FAQs of Para Toluidine (PT):


Q: How is Para Toluidine commonly utilized in industry?

A: Para Toluidine is extensively used as an intermediate in the manufacture of azo dyes, pigments, pesticides, and pharmaceuticals. Its versatility in chemical synthesis allows it to serve as a building block in numerous industrial processes.

Q: What safety precautions are necessary when handling Para Toluidine?

A: As Para Toluidine is toxic if inhaled, swallowed, or absorbed through skin, strict adherence to safety protocols is vital. This includes using protective gloves, goggles, and respiratory protection, as well as ensuring suitable ventilation in storage and processing areas.

Q: Where should Para Toluidine be stored for maximum stability and safety?

A: Store Para Toluidine in a tightly sealed container, in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area. Avoid sources of ignition due to its combustibility and keep it away from incompatible materials to maintain its stability and shelf life.

Q: What benefits does Para Toluidine offer as a chemical intermediate?

A: Para Toluidine enhances efficiency and product quality in manufacturing processes due to its high purity (99%). Its consistent crystalline form makes it reliable for large-scale synthesis in various sectors, contributing to cost-effective production.

Q: When does Para Toluidine need replacement or disposal?

A: Para Toluidine should be used within its two-year shelf life for optimal performance. If the product changes appearance, develops an unusual odor, or is suspected of contamination, it should be disposed of according to hazardous material regulations.

Q: What forms and packaging options are available for Para Toluidine?

A: It is supplied as a white to light yellow crystalline solid and is typically available in 25 kg HDPE bags or drums. This ensures safe storage, transport, and easy handling for users in different industries.

Q: Can Para Toluidine be utilized in water-based processes given its solubility characteristics?

A: Due to its slight solubility in water but high solubility in alcohol, ether, and acetone, Para Toluidine is more suitable for solvent-based processes rather than water-based applications.
